Willard to spend $860,783 on police station repairs; City Hall to accommodate construction
Council of the City of Willard · January 5, 2026

Council reviewed plans for $860,783 in police station repairs by Janotta & Herner; work will start next week, require digging under interior walls, and force the Police Department to share City Hall for about four months with reduced parking and construction fencing.
The City Manager told the Willard City Council on Jan. 5 that the Police Station has extensive interior cracking and uneven doors and requires structural repairs. The city hired contractor Janotta & Herner to perform the work; the project cost is $860,783 and is scheduled to begin next Monday.
